Had High Hopes
2010-07-28
Reviewer: Jason Gearlds
I bought the J2 Earbuds to replace some Sony earbuds to use in conjuction with a Sansa Clip, primarily at the gym. I am an avid gym goer, in the ballpark of 4 to 5 times a week for the past several years. I mention this because the gym is the location of my primary use for headphones. That said, on with the review.
The Good:
- The headphones appear to be well constructed, perhaps even durable.
- The cord is about 3 ft., a perfect length if you are going to be twisting, turning, and generally move around a lot.
- Price.
The Bad:
- A side effect of the durable construction is that these headphones are heavy. If you move around a lot, especially in a gym or running environment, these will not stay in your ears.
- They are big, these are some of the largest earbuds I have seen, both in circumference and length. They stick a good distance out of your ear and are not comfortable in any way.
- Straight plug. I should have remembered this from reading reviews before I bought them but somehow glossed over it. An angled plug is a requirement for me. This is just a matter of preference. For me though its a deal breaker.
- Sound. I read many reviews about the sound quality and had hopes that these were going to have fantastic sound quality, especially when it came to bass. Maybe I set my hopes too high for a $15 pair of earbuds, but the sound was adequate but not stellar and in order to get the headphones to produce good bass I had to customize the equalizer settings in the Sansa Clip.
I really wanted to like these headphones and am surprised that they let me down after reading so many reviews. In the end though the old addage rings true, you pay $15 for a set of headphones, and that's what you get.

Lasted 4 months
2010-07-25
Reviewer: dweezil
This is my second pair of JBuds. I bought the first pair in Sept. 2009 and they worked great until March 2010 when one side lost sound. There was no crack in the wire, nothing visible to show what caused the problem. Thinking flimsy cords might be the issue I purchased another pair with heavier duty cord. Same problem after only 4 months. The JBuds sound great and are comfortable once you determine which size bud you need, but I can't afford to replace them every few months. Moving on to another brand.
